Mechanical properties of Municipal Solid Waste by SDMT
Authors:Francesco Castelli  Michele Maugeri
Institution:1. Geotechnical Engineering, Faculty of Engineering and Architecture, Kore University of Enna, 94100 Enna, Italy;2. Geotechnical Engineering, Department of Civil and Environmental Engineering, University of Catania, 95125 Catania, Italy
Abstract:In the paper the results of a geotechnical investigation carried on Municipal Solid Waste (MSW) materials retrieved from the “Cozzo Vuturo” landfill in the Enna area (Sicily, Italy) are reported and analyzed. Mechanical properties were determined both by in situ and laboratory large-scale one dimensional compression tests.While among in situ tests, Dilatomer Marchetti Tests (DMT) is used widely in measuring soil properties, the adoption of the DMT for the measurements of MSW properties has not often been documented in literature. To validate its applicability for the estimation of MSW properties, a comparison between the seismic dilatometer (SDMT) results and the waste properties evaluated by laboratory tests was carried out.Parameters for “fresh” and “degraded waste” have been evaluated. These preliminary results seems to be promising as concerns the assessment of the friction angle of waste and the evaluation of the S-wave in terms of shear wave velocity. Further studies are certainly required to obtain more representative values of the elastic parameters according to the SDMT measurements.
Keywords:Municipal Solid Waste  Landfill  Mechanical properties  Dilatometer Marchetti Test (DMT)  Laboratory tests
